Four-star wide receiver Kenny Darby has decommitted from LSU on the eve of Early Signing Day.

Darby planned to sign with the Tigers on Wednesday, but rumblings of his decommitment began to surface on the TigerDroppings Recruiting Board Tuesday around noon.

The 6’0 175-pound receiver from Bossier City, La., initially committed to the Tigers in November of 2024, choosing the Tigers over Florida State, Tennessee, Miami, & others.

Darby is rated the No. 9 player in the state and the No. 27 overall receiver in the country for 2026, according to 247 Sports.
